Item Description
Three inspiring books from beloved PBS series host Fred Rogers of Mister Rogers' Neighborhood.
In Hachette Book Group's Life's Journeys According to Mister Rogers: Things to Remember Along the Way, Fred Rogers has an observation, a story, some insights to share. Whether you’re facing graduation, a new job, a new baby, marriage, any change in your life–expected or not–the wisdom that Mister Rogers offers can contribute mightily to the grace with which you handle the change.
Also included, Many Ways to Say I Love You: Wisdom for Parents and Children from Mister Rogers, a treasury of segments from speeches and observations from his years of working with parents and children, as well as other materials from books, songs, TV commentary, and more. Using stories from his own life, Mister Rogers discusses the importance of children and the role of parents.
And finally, The World According to Mister Rogers: Important Things to Remember, an inspiring collection of stories, anecdotes, and insights–with sections devoted to love, friendship, respect, individuality, and honesty. The World According to Mister Rogers reminds us that there is much more in life that unites us than divides us.
